Web1. Set in a haunted castle or house. The main location, usually an old castle plagued by an ancestral curse, is a vital element in Gothic fiction, providing a dark and threatening back-drop. Horace Walpole was avidly interested in medieval architecture, transforming his villa into a castle, complete with turrets and towers.
